Nephesh
(Heb.)
Breath of life. Anima, Mens, Vita, Appetites. This term is used very loosely in the Bible. It generally means prana “life”; in the Kabbalah it is the animal passions and the animal Soul. [w.w.w.] Therefore, as maintained in theosophical teachings, Nephesh is the synonym of the Prâna‐Kâmic Principle, or the vital animal Soul in man. [H. P. B.] (TG).
